What type of living environment is this breed usually best suited for?
Domestic long hair cats like Willow are adaptable but do best in stable, indoor environments where they feel secure. She’ll be happiest in a home with cozy spaces to claim as her own.
How much outdoor space does this breed typically need?
Willow, being a domestic long hair, does not require outdoor space and will thrive as an indoor cat. Access to windows or safe, enclosed patios can offer extra entertainment.
Is this breed typically suitable for homes with children?
Most domestic long hairs, including Willow, can do well with children if introductions are calm and respectful. They generally appreciate quiet companions over rough play.
